Museums to Stay Longer to See

There are many great museums to visit in Cleveland. For instance, the Cleveland Museum of Natural History, the Cleveland Botanical Garden, and the Cleveland History Center.

The Rock and Roll Hall of Fame is a Cleveland institution and a must-see for any music lover.

Metroparks Zoo and The Cleveland Aquarium are great places to visit with kids or adults who want to learn more about the natural world.

The Cleveland Metroparks Zoo is one of the best zoos in the country and features over 3,000 animals from around the world.

The Cleveland Aquarium is a must-see for fish lovers of all ages.

The Cleveland Museum of Art is one of the most highly respected art museums in the world and features a collection of over 30,000 works of art.

The Great Outdoors

Cleveland is also a great place to enjoy the outdoors. The Cleveland Metroparks offer over 21,000 acres of green space to explore, including miles of hiking and biking trails, picnic areas, and playgrounds.

Entertainment Options

Cleveland is also a great place to enjoy the arts, with several theaters, music venues, and dance companies to choose from.

The Cleveland Orchestra is one of the most respected orchestras in the world and performs at Severance Hall, which is considered one of the finest concert halls in the United States.

The Cleveland Play House is the oldest professional theater company in America and produces a variety of plays throughout the year.

DANCE Cleveland is the city’s premier modern dance company and performs at the Cleveland State University Dance Center.

The Cleveland Public Theatre is one of the most innovative theater companies in the country and produces a variety of experimental plays.

Cleveland also has several smaller theaters that offer more intimate performances, including the Cleveland Shakespeare Festival, which produces Shakespearean plays outdoors each summer.

If you’re a music lover, Cleveland has several great music venues to enjoy, including the Cleveland Museum of Art’s Gartner Auditorium, Playhouse Square’s Ohio Theatre, and the Wolstein Center at Cleveland State University.

Nightlife

Cleveland is also home to several nightclubs and bars that feature everything from live music to dance parties.

The Flats East Bank is a Cleveland institution and features several bars and restaurants with a waterfront view.

East 4th Street is another popular nightlife spot, with numerous bars and clubs to choose from.

If you’re looking for something a little more low-key, Cleveland also has bars and pubs that offer a more relaxed atmosphere, including the Cleveland Brewing Company and Great Lakes Brewing Company.

Cleveland is also home to several comedy clubs, including the Cleveland Improv and the Funny Bone Comedy Club.
